Hello again, this is your host Habib's Korea. And in this slide we will be talking about bootstrap router. And bootstrap is actually an alternative solution to auto Rp. In our previous lab, we covered auto RP configuration. And we have gone through the process of you know, automating the, the advertisement of the rendezvous point routers to the rest of the network nodes in the industry wanted to have something more standard and as a result bootstrap solution came into picture. This is an open standard solution.

It is alternative to auto RP solution which was provided by Cisco and it's very simple and easy. easy to follow once basically you configure our ra GP routing and establish full convergence in your network. There will be two roles that you need to add to the network and these roles are number one RP candidate and RP candidate is similar to the auto RP router announcement. The difference is RP candidate will basically advertise itself through unicast, Pim to the BSR router, that BSR router could be the same router or could be in could be a role in a different router. So bootstrap router this will advertise the RP information to the other routers. It will act as a mapping agent.

So That's exactly the same idea, but it's a little bit more refined, as you can tell. The good news here is both the roles are added to the network and and, and there is no more multicast and advertisements that will be happening on the network because it does it using unicast IP address. So in order to make this router, the rendezvous point Simple we will just add a small command here, which is basically IP Pim RP candidate, and we will use loopback zero. So So let's do that.

So if I go into the global config mode and I'll just say IP PE m r p candidate loopback zero. Excellent. So let me save that. And now if I bring our one Okay, let me bring our one. I have r1 here and r1 will basically become our bootstrap router. So according to the tasks here, so there's one command here we need to add is IP Pim.

BSR. Candidate loopback zero. Save that. So this is done, the configuration is done for candidate RP candidate and BSR candidate in this network. So let's, let's make r1 a client and let me bring the r1 console our tos console, sorry. And we will have it join an AI igmp group.

So our two loopback interface join the group 239 dot one dot one dot one. We will try to ping it now from r three and see if it's successful. Can I have the console for r three and let's meet try paying two three Nine dot one dot one dot one. As you can see we are successfully pinging the ad group 239 dot one dot one dot one. So, this is good news. This was the basically the aim of this lab and we have achieved our purpose.

There are certain commands that you need to remember in order to check if everything is working well on these routers that you have configured into your multicast network. The first command is show IP Pim RP map mapping. Basically this tells you which route is your is your RP router. And this information is coming via bootstrap as you can see and Four dot four dot four dot four is our RP is our RP router which is router four here and this this is very important command to know show IP Pim RP mapping and the the other command is show IP Pim VSR router and this is our BSR router as you can see.
